RCW 18.88B.010

The definitions in this section apply throughout this chapter unless the context clearly requires otherwise.
(1)"Community residential service business" has the same meaning as defined in RCW 74.39A.009 .
(2)"Date of hire" means the first day the long-term care worker is employed by any employer.
(3)"Department" means the department of health.
(4)"Home care aide" means a person certified under this chapter.
(5)"Individual provider" has the same meaning as defined in RCW 74.39A.009 .
(6)"Long-term care worker" has the same meaning as defined in RCW 74.39A.009 .
(7)"Personal care services" has the same meaning as defined in RCW 74.39A.009 .
(8)"Secretary" means the secretary of the department of health.
[ 2023 c 424 s 1 . Prior: 2012 c 164 s 201 ; 2009 c 2 s 17 (Initiative Measure No. 1029, approved November 4, 2008).]
Notes:
Finding — Intent — 2012 c 164: "The legislature finds that numerous enactments and amendments to long-term care services statutes over many years have resulted in duplicated provisions, ambiguities, and other technical errors. The legislature intends to make corrections and clarify provisions governing services by long-term care workers." [ 2012 c 164 s 101 .]
Rules — 2012 c 164: "By September 1, 2012, the department of social and health services shall adopt rules that reflect all statutory and regulatory training requirements for long-term care workers, as defined in RCW 74.39A.009 , to provide the services identified in RCW 74.39A.009 (5)(a)." [ 2012 c 164 s 408 .]
Effective date — 2012 c 164: "This act is necessary for the immediate preservation of the public peace, health, or safety, or support of the state government and its existing public institutions, and takes effect immediately [March 29, 2012]." [ 2012 c 164 s 711 .]
Intent — Findings — Construction — Short title — 2009 c 2 (Initiative Measure No. 1029): See notes following RCW 18.88B.050 .
